Add ingredients to a bowl and mix well. If you have time to marinate the mixture for 1 hour in the refrigerator–great! If not, proceed to the next step.Preheat oven to 400°F. Shape into golf-sized balls and space out on a baking sheet.Bake for 25 minutes, flipping the meatballs at the halfway mark. If you have a cooking thermometer, check the thickest part and aim for a temperature reading of 165°F–the meatballs will be done at that point.If you want to add a bit of color to the meatballs, turn the heat up to broil and broil for 1 minute.Remove from oven and enjoy with steamed rice, and a squeeze of lime
